Lavender Graduation

Each year, Lavender Graduation is open to all students graduating in May of that year or earlier who openly identify as lesbian, gay, bisexual, transgender, queer, intersex, asexual or allies. It celebrates the achievements of undergraduate and graduate students who are part of our LGBTQ+ campus, and also gives awards to faculty, staff or administrators who have enhanced the campus climate for LGBTQ+ students. Students receive a certificate and rainbow cord to wear with their academic regalia during commencement and an invitation to join the LGBTQ+ Alumni Chapter.
